基于概念格的概念相似度计算  被引量:6

摘  要:为了提高信息检索的查全率和查准率,经常要处理相似的概念,因此计算概念间的相似度是必要的。概念由对象和属性两部分组成,所以基于概念格相似度计算的也分为两部分:一是利用概念格的层次关系计算对象的相似度,另一部分计算属性的相似度。其次,概念间的相似度与概念在概念格中的深度有关,计算时利用深度对结果加以修正。计算模型利用了概念较为完整的信息,计算结果与人工判断基本吻合。In order to improve the recall and precision, similar concepts are often processed during the information retrieval. With this regard, the possibility of evaluating concept similarity is acquiring an increasing relevance, since it allows the identification of different concepts that are semantically close. For every concept consist of two parts which include objects and attributes, so the computing model also has two parts. First part deals with the objects similarity by using hierarchy structure of concept lattice. The second part deals with the attributes similarity by using the expert's knowledge. Beside this, the depth also has relevance with concepts similarity. So the result is altered with concepts' depth. This model uses concept's integral information, and the result fits the judge given by expert.
